Home Forums Stripe Commissions & Gateway Support Vendor trying to connect stripe redirects to error page

NOTICE: We've Moved to a Ticket System for Support

As of August 31, 2017 (12am EST) our support forums will be retired (read-only), and we will be moving to a support ticket system.  This will allow us to better organize and answer support requests, and provide a more personalized experience as we assist our customers.

For the time being, we will leave our forums open for reading and learning while we work on creating a more robust Knowledge Base for everyone to use.

If you are a WC Vendors Pro customer please open a support ticket here. 

If you are a WC Vendors user please open a support ticket on the Wordpress.org forums.

The information on this forum is outdated and in most instances no longer relevant. Please be sure to check our documentation for the most up to date information.

https://docs.wcvendors.com/

Thank you to all of our customers!

 

Viewing 10 posts - 1 through 10 (of 10 total)
  • Author
    Posts
  • #54997
    Chris
    Participant

    When a vendor tries to connect stripe, everything goes well until that final step. When it redirects back to my domain with the auth code in the url, the page has an error 500. Additionally, the account is not connected.

    I’ve looked through the forums and the guide, but can’t find the problem.

    #54998
    WC Vendors Support
    Participant

    What does your webservers error_log say for the most recent ten lines or so? Any Internal Server Error 500 will be logged there.

    #55058
    Chris
    Participant

    Thank you for the fast response. My site was recently moved to AWS and I have zero experience there. I’m still working on getting the log for you. I wanted to add some info in case it helps.

    Chrome shows the error but firefox just shows a blank page.
    If the vendor cancels the connection the redirect works perfectly.

    #55081
    Dylan Moore
    Participant

    Hey there. I’m the developer hired to work on Chris’ server.

    Here is the logfile dispatched from our Ubuntu instance:

    http://pastebin.com/rw5ceEk1

    #55198
    Chris
    Participant
    
    ### WordPress Environment ###
    
    Home URL: https://harddy.com
    Site URL: https://harddy.com
    WC Version: 2.6.13
    Log Directory Writable: ✔
    WP Version: 4.7.2
    WP Multisite: –
    WP Memory Limit: 1 GB
    WP Debug Mode: –
    WP Cron: ✔
    Language: en_US
    
    ### Server Environment ###
    
    Server Info: Apache/2.4.18 (Ubuntu)
    PHP Version: 7.0.13-0ubuntu0.16.04.1
    PHP Post Max Size: 2 GB
    PHP Time Limit: 30
    PHP Max Input Vars: 1000
    cURL Version: N/A
    SUHOSIN Installed: –
    MySQL Version: 5.7.17
    Max Upload Size: 2 GB
    Default Timezone is UTC: ✔
    fsockopen/cURL: ✔
    SoapClient: ✔
    DOMDocument: ✔
    GZip: ✔
    Multibyte String: ✔
    Remote Post: ✔
    Remote Get: ✔
    
    ### Database ###
    
    WC Database Version: 2.6.13
    : 
    woocommerce_sessions: ✔
    woocommerce_api_keys: ✔
    woocommerce_attribute_taxonomies: ✔
    woocommerce_downloadable_product_permissions: ✔
    woocommerce_order_items: ✔
    woocommerce_order_itemmeta: ✔
    woocommerce_tax_rates: ✔
    woocommerce_tax_rate_locations: ✔
    woocommerce_shipping_zones: ✔
    woocommerce_shipping_zone_locations: ✔
    woocommerce_shipping_zone_methods: ✔
    woocommerce_payment_tokens: ✔
    woocommerce_payment_tokenmeta: ✔
    MaxMind GeoIP Database: ❌ The MaxMind GeoIP Database does not exist - Geolocation will not function. You can download and install it manually from http://dev.maxmind.com/geoip/legacy/geolite/ to the path: . Scroll down to \"Downloads\" and download the \"Binary / gzip\" file next to \"GeoLite Country\"
    
    ### Active Plugins (16) ###
    
    Redux Framework: by Team Redux – 3.6.3
    WPBakery Visual Composer: by Michael M - WPBakery.com – 5.0.1
    MailChimp for WordPress: by ibericode – 4.0.12
    Nav Menu Roles: by Kathy Darling – 1.8.6
    Nexthemes Plugins: by Nexthemes – 1.2.6
    Slider Revolution: by ThemePunch – 5.3.1
    Simple CSS: by Tom Usborne – 0.4
    WC Vendors - Stripe Commissions & Gateway: by WC Vendors – 1.0.4
    WC Vendors Pro: by WC Vendors – 1.3.7
    WC Vendors: by WC Vendors – 1.9.8
    Maintenance: by Robert Wetzlmayr – 4.4
    White Label CMS: by www.videousermanuals.com – 1.6.1
    WooCommerce: by WooThemes – 2.6.13
    Yoast SEO: by Team Yoast – 4.2.1
    WP Smush: by WPMU DEV – 2.5.3
    YITH WooCommerce Wishlist: by YITHEMES – 2.0.16
    
    ### Settings ###
    
    Force SSL: ✔
    Currency: USD ($)
    Currency Position: left
    Thousand Separator: ,
    Decimal Separator: .
    Number of Decimals: 2
    
    ### API ###
    
    API Enabled: ✔
    
    ### WC Pages ###
    
    Shop Base: #7 - /shop/
    Cart: #8 - /cart/
    Checkout: #9 - /checkout/
    My Account: #10 - /my-account/
    
    ### Taxonomies ###
    
    Product Types: external (external)
    grouped (grouped)
    simple (simple)
    variable (variable)
    
    ### Theme ###
    
    Name: TheShopier
    Version: 1.2.8
    Author URL: http://nexthemes.com/
    Child Theme: ❌ – If you're modifying WooCommerce on a parent theme you didn't build personally
    then we recommend using a child theme. See: How to create a child theme
    
    WooCommerce Support: ✔
    
    ### Templates ###
    
    Overrides: theshopier/archive-product.php
    theshopier/woocommerce/cart/cart-empty.php
    theshopier/woocommerce/cart/cart-totals.php
    theshopier/woocommerce/cart/cart.php
    theshopier/woocommerce/cart/cross-sells.php
    theshopier/woocommerce/cart/mini-cart.php
    theshopier/woocommerce/cart/shipping-calculator.php
    theshopier/woocommerce/checkout/form-checkout.php
    theshopier/woocommerce/checkout/form-coupon.php
    theshopier/woocommerce/checkout/form-login.php
    theshopier/woocommerce/checkout/thankyou.php
    theshopier/woocommerce/content-product.php
    theshopier/woocommerce/content-product_cat.php
    theshopier/woocommerce/content-single-product.php
    theshopier/woocommerce/content-widget-product.php
    theshopier/woocommerce/global/breadcrumb.php
    theshopier/woocommerce/loop/add-to-cart.php
    theshopier/woocommerce/loop/loop-end.php
    theshopier/woocommerce/loop/loop-start.php
    theshopier/woocommerce/loop/orderby.php
    theshopier/woocommerce/loop/pagination.php
    theshopier/woocommerce/loop/price.php
    theshopier/woocommerce/loop/rating.php
    theshopier/woocommerce/myaccount/my-account.php
    theshopier/woocommerce/myaccount/navigation.php
    theshopier/woocommerce/order/order-details-customer.php
    theshopier/woocommerce/order/order-details-item.php
    theshopier/woocommerce/order/order-details.php
    theshopier/woocommerce/single-product/add-to-cart/external.php
    theshopier/woocommerce/single-product/add-to-cart/grouped.php
    theshopier/woocommerce/single-product/add-to-cart/simple.php
    theshopier/woocommerce/single-product/add-to-cart/variable.php
    theshopier/woocommerce/single-product/product-image.php
    theshopier/woocommerce/single-product/product-thumbnails.php
    theshopier/woocommerce/single-product/related.php
    theshopier/woocommerce/single-product/short-description.php
    theshopier/woocommerce/single-product/tabs/tabs.php
    theshopier/woocommerce/single-product/title.php
    theshopier/woocommerce/single-product/up-sells.php
    theshopier/woocommerce/single-product.php
    
    ### WC Vendors Pro ###
    
    Theme Compatability: -
    Pro Dashboard Page: - #243
    Feedback form page: - #244
    Vendor Shop Permalink: - shop/
    
    ### Templates ###
    
    Overrides: –
    
    #55211
    Chris
    Participant

    @ben Please let me know if there is any other information I can provide you with.

    Thank you.

    #55396
    Chris
    Participant

    Any news here?

    #55426
    WC Vendors Support
    Participant

    WHAT?!@ Your webserver doesnt have curl installed? Holy smokes, that’s the first time I’ve seen that in 20 years. 🙂

    Once your webhosting company or stack adds curl, then:

    [Fri Feb 03 21:07:38.551070 2017] [:error] [pid 1642] [client xxx.xxx.xxx.xxx:38367] PHP Fatal error: Uncaught Error: Call to undefined function curl_init()

    ….will probably go away and stop breaking the site. When in doubt, read the error log, all is always revealed!

    Have fun

    #56020
    Chris
    Participant

    @ben That was it. Thank you very much.

    Sorry for the delayed response, but fixing that issue flooded me with work. 🙂

    #56060
    Anna
    Member

    Chris,
    Glad the issue is resolved.

Viewing 10 posts - 1 through 10 (of 10 total)
  • The forum ‘Stripe Commissions & Gateway Support’ is closed to new topics and replies.